Senior Compliance Engineer
Location: You can be based out of a Natus site or Remote in Canada
As a TEAMMATE:
As the Senior Compliance Engineer - Remote, you will build and leverage cross-functional relationships to bring together ideas, information, use cases, and industry analyses to develop best practices within the R&D organization for the entire product lines in the Natus Sensory platform. You will be a key analytical problem solver identifying root causes, evaluating optimal solutions, and recommending comprehensive upgrades to prevent future issues. You must be relentless about quality by thriving in a fast-paced environment and ensuring a project is complete and meets regulations and expectations.
What youll get to do in this role:
Responsible for educating the business on all aspects of compliance with international and North America (US /Canada) standards / regulations governing the manufacturing and selling of Natus products.
Responsible for facilitating the approvals process to gain and maintain market access.
Act as the system expert assuring product compliance while designs meet functional requirements and design inputs throughout the product life: Involved earlier in the Project Requirement Definition process.
Possess and apply a broad knowledge of principles, best practices and procedures to verify product design conformance to international and North America (US/Canada) electrical and mechanical standards, regulations.
Provide direction and support during compliance testing, design, and sustainment : engineering teams in relation to compliance issues and 3rd party labs with respect to our product compliance testing.
Develop and execute test plans with design, quality, and test teams.
Work with Electrical and Mechanical Test Engineers to ensure the correct test processes and procedures are followed to gain and maintain product compliance.
Responsible for any equipment, processes, accreditation, documentation, or audits associated with internal certification, preliminary compliance and compliance testing.
Assist in designing and installing process sampling systems, procedures, statistical techniques, testing mechanisms, and equipment associated with compliance testing.
Assist the design teams in analyzing acquired data and failures in order to provide actionable information improving the design quality and efficiency and respecting the compliance.
E valuate, recommend, procure and maintain various processes, procedures, architecture, equipment, programs, instrumentation and other technologies for continuous improvements in compliance or compliance testing.

What we are looking for:
Bachelors degree in electrical engineering or related field; a combination of education and experience can be considered
8 + years of successful demonstrated experience in Electrical Engineering in a heavily regulated industry with a focus on Product Compliance :
PCB fabrication and Assembly best practice : Altium is preferred.
Experience in Cable -to-board and board-to-board connector
Experience creating and executing compliance test plans.
Solid understanding of requirement drafting and interpretation
Significant experience with Hardware and System Testing compliance and knowledge of IEC 60601 -1 and IEC 60601-1-2: EMC and electrical safety regulations:
Able to troubleshoot and Solving problem with EMC/Safety
General knowledge of Schematic Capture and PBC Layout tools is preferred.
Significant experience with medical device testing (such as at Inter tek, UL or TUV) is a plus.
